The Initial Situation
Dr. Netik & Partner is an IT service provider that focuses on managed services, IT infrastructure, and application development. The company was increasingly held back by its outdated service system, as it no longer met the requirements for scalability, transparency, and professional customer communication. The solution, which was over 15 years old, was unable to process incoming inquiries—particularly those received via email—in a structured manner. It lacked a central ticketing interface, clear responsibilities, and transparent status updates for customers. This resulted in disjointed processes, a lack of overview, and rising customer dissatisfaction. Additionally, business risks arose due to a lack of traceability, interoperability, and scalability. For a growing managed services business, this situation was no longer sustainable.

Key Measures
Introduction of EcholoN as a central service management platform (launched in 2021)
Big Bang rollout in the technical department, followed by expansion to the customer portal and development
Development of a modern service portal for internal and external users
Illustration from Incident, Request, Change, SLA, Maintenance, and Resource Management
Launch of a central knowledge database featuring a wiki, checklists, and templates
Integration of Docusnap documentation and monitoring integration via PRTG
Integration of service tracking directly into the ticketing process
Introduction of end-to-end reporting and controlling
Integration of MS NAVISION via the EcholoN Data Workflow System (DWS)
Establishment of monthly service consultations based on EcholoN analyses
Multi-client capability in the portal , including sub-client management by clients

Key Metrics and Scope of Use
- Launch: 2021
- Project duration until go-live: 7–8 months
- Ticket volume: approx. 30–40 tickets per workday
- User structure:
- 5 users in the user client
- approx. 40 users in the Web Client / Web App rclient
- approx. 500 users in the service portal
- Active portal usage:
- approx. 50 internal users
- approx. 220–230 users in the customer portal
